Jani Saarela is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jani Saarela has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 913 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ics and 6 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Jani Saarela’s work include Computational Drug Discovery Methods (8 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(5 papers) and Cell Image Analysis Techniques (4 papers). Jani Saarela is often cited by papers focused on Computational Drug Discovery Methods (8 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(5 papers) and Cell Image Analysis Techniques (4 papers). Jani Saarela collaborates with scholars based in Finland, Denmark and Sweden. Jani Saarela's co-authors include Krister Wennerberg, Tero Aittokallio, Laura Turunen, Evgeny Kulesskiy, Jing Tang, Swapnil Potdar, Liye He, Aleksandr Ianevski, Bhagwan Yadav and Prson Gautam and has published in prestigious journ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Blood.
